Allow hospitality venues to sell takeaway alcohol during the upcoming lockdown
Rejected
21 signatures
What the petition asks
Change legislation to allow pubs and hospitality venues to sell alcohol in a takeaway capacity. Rather than stopping one of our revenue streams at such a difficult time.
To allow a fair chance of surviving the next lockdown. As an industry have lost bookings, weddings, functions and trade dunno the last lockdown. To not allow venues to sell alcohol as a takeaway option , which many have already puchased and is sat in their cellars is completely unfair. Unsold beer will be wasted again and businesses cannot continue to afford this. If supermarkets are allowed to sell alcohol during the upcoming lockdown, the hospitality trade should be allowed.
Why it was rejected
The UK Government or Parliament was already taking the action it asked for.
Since you started your petition the new regulations that have been put in place allow licensed premises to sell alcohol provided this is pre-ordered by the customer: https://www.legislation.gov.uk/uksi/2020/1200/pdfs/uksi_20201200_en.pdf
